Q. & A. with Judy

  • What are the different breed coat colors in your program?

    Our Biewer Terrier puppies include chocolate tan and white and black tan and white. Yorkshire Terrier puppies include chocolate and tan, parti, and black and gold. Colors will vary depending on the parent dogs.

Breeder-Reported Testing

Good level

Southeast Biewers reports to performing the health tests below on their breeding dogs. Ask your breeder about the tests performed on the parents of your litter. Learn more about health testing for Biewer Terriers.

  • Full Embark Panel, DNA Coat/Trait Panel, DNA Profile, DNA Disease Panel, Primary Lens Luxation (PLL)

    Genetic testing reduces the chance of passing down a wide variety of hereditary diseases of differing prevalence and severity such as Progressive Retinal Atrophy (an eye disease) and Von Willebrand's Disease (a blood disease).

    HM

    Heide M.

    Verified owner · Jan. 2026

    After a vast search on good dog I first discovered Southeast Biewers and was impressed by the fact Judy’s dogs were genetically tested for PRA. A condition we had a cocker spaniel go blind from at six years old. It told me she cared about her breeding practices. This alongside her dogs being registered with the AKC was important to me. Then I saw Colby (formerly Max). I also loved that she had videos in addition to the pictures to offer a glimpse into the puppy’s demeanor. This is my first toy breed puppy; I have always had Jack Russells or Cocker Spaniels and didn’t know what to expect. After reaching out to speak with her, she took the time to answer all my questions. She met me right on time, had a lovely gathering of Colby’s food to get him started along with toys, pads, and a litter blanket. Right from the start I could see how well-adjusted Colby was on our five hour drive home (with me by myself). It told me she takes her time to care for and socialize her dogs. We just had our first vet visit this week for Colby’s second set of shots (after his first with Judy). He passed everything with flying colors, including his fecal exam for parasites and giardia. The vet was also impressed with his manners. Potty training is a WIP but he is doing beautifully (were at about 95% success at getting outside before any accidents in the house). We go to bed at 10:00pm get up once around 4:00am to go outside, then he sleeps till 7:00am. I am sharing all this so those out there, like myself, who didn’t know if having a tiny dog would be more of a challenge. For me it has not and I think it is due to Judy’s care. I would gladly get another puppy from her in the future if Colby needs a friend. I love this little guy. He is personable, smart, bold, and so well adjusted. Judy, thank you!!
